Bonjour ,
je vous écrit car j'ai un problème concernant la galerie que je suis entrain de faire sur mon site flash, je m'explique :
Je vais faire 2 galeries donc 2 pages. J'en ai fait déjà une de la manière suivante :
- mise en place des miniatures sur la page, transformations en boutons, puis je cale un UILOADER sur la page pour que l'image se joue à la place de L'UILOADER.
- Sur ma la première page de ma galerie j'ai mis le code suivant (le bt cigarette est la miniature de mon image)
Mon code est le suivant :
Voila ca marche pas de problème, sauf que quand je répète l'action sur une autre page (boutons, UILOADER) et bien cela ne marche pas et cela me met comme problème :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23 //Mise en place des écouteurs bt_desert.addEventListener(MouseEvent.MOUSE_UP, loadPicture); function loadPicture(evt:MouseEvent):void { switch(evt.currentTarget.name) { case "bt_desert": displayPicture("desert.jpg"); break; } } function displayPicture(picture):void { var imageUrl:URLRequest = new URLRequest(picture); loader.load(imageUrl); }
séquence1, calques actions,images 32, ligne 16 : 1021 définition de fonction dupliquée
séquence1, calques actions,images 32, ligne 16 : 1021 définition de fonction dupliquée
En gros le problème vient de ses 2 phrases :
J'ai mis 2 UILOADER different, un que j'ai appelé loader et l'autre loader2 mais voila cela ne fonctionne pas.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 function loadPicture(evt:MouseEvent):void function displayPicture(picture):void
Que dois je faire exactement?
Quelle est le code à mettre pour qu'il prenne en compte le nouveau loader etc..
merci d'avance.
Ps : je suis nouveau cela fait 2 mois que j'utilise flash et mon site et fini mis à part ce petit problème.
Modifier/Supprimer le message
Partager